The types of modules that may be accommodated by the processor’s
scheduled non-discrete I/O data-transfer mechanism are typically those
modules that require a one-time configuration and then continuously
read or write.

1794 Modules
ControlNet 1794 Flex I/O mapping requires two map-table entries
per adapter.
The ControlNet scheduled transfer mechanism makes it possible to map
the 1794 modules listed in Table 2.H.

Other ControlNet Processors
ControlNet scheduled peer-to-peer communications between ControlNet
processors require one map-table entry per message. The PLC-5
processor at node 01, the controlling processor, must be included in
each message.
The ControlNet transfer mechanism makes it possible to map the
scheduled peer-to-peer messages listed in Table 2.I.
